Is sodium chlorate basic or acidic?

Sodium chlorate is a salt compound and is neutral, neither basic nor acidic. When dissolved in water, it will form a neutral solution.


Would sodium sulfate be acidic or basic?

Sodium sulfate is a salt that is neither acidic nor basic. When dissolved in water, it forms sodium ions and sulfate ions, which do not contribute to changes in pH.


Is sodium peroxide a basic or acidic oxide?

Sodium peroxide is a basic oxide because it reacts with water to form a basic solution containing sodium hydroxide.


Is sodium oxide a basic or an acidic oxide?

Sodium oxide is a basic oxide. It reacts with water to form sodium hydroxide, which is a strong base.


Is sodium phosphate basic acidic or neutral?

Sodium phosphate is a basic compound. It is the conjugate base of phosphoric acid, which is a weak acid. Sodium phosphate dissociates in water to release hydroxide ions, making the solution basic.


Is sodium carbonate acidic or basic?

Sodium carbonate is a basic compound because it produces hydroxide ions when dissolved in water, increasing the pH of the solution.


Is the solution of sodium nitrite acidic or basic?

Sodium nitrite is a basic compound. When dissolved in water, it forms a solution that is slightly basic due to the presence of the nitrite ion, which can accept protons and increase the concentration of hydroxide ions.

Is sodium borohydride acidic or basic?

Basic because when sodium borohydride is placed in water, the sodium ion and the borohydride ion split, borohydride abstracts a proton (in the form of H+) from a water molecule.


Is NaCN acidic basic or neutral?

NaCN is a basic compound. It hydrolyzes in water to produce hydroxide ions, making the solution basic.


Is sodium silicate acidic or basic?

Sodium silicate is typically considered a basic compound because it is derived from silicic acid, which is a weak acid. When dissolved in water, sodium silicate solutions have a pH above 7, indicating basic properties.


Is na2s acidic?

No, Na2S (sodium sulfide) is a basic compound. When dissolved in water, it forms hydroxide ions which makes the solution basic.
